> >> Hi,
> >>
> >> You have an error in your configuration. If the second sms-service is
> >> supposed to be default, use:
> >>
> >> keyword = default
> >>
> >> not
> >>
> >> keyword = ""
> >>
> >> It allows multiple defaults. It will use the first matching one.

> >> Subject: multiple default SMS-service's. Is it possible?
> >>
> >>
> >> Hi, is there possible to set more than one default SMS-service? Like a
> way
> >> that make kannel to differentiate by short code number, or something....
> >>
> >> As I understand a default SMS-Service is one that you don't need to
> specify
> >> the service name at the body of the SMS, such as TO: 454545 TEXT:"72501"
> ,
> >> and a not a default so your sms-service will process the second word as
> >> keyword as TO: 454545 TEXT:"Weather 72501". A default one would be like
>  you
> >>
> >> only enter the keyword and SMS-Service will process the first word.
> >>
> >>
> >> Example of one of my SMS-Services:
> >> ------------------------------------
> >> group = sms-service
> >> keyword = Horoscope
> >> catch-all = true
> >> accepted-smsc = huawei
> >> get-url =
> >>
> "http://192.168.8.188/services/horoscope/mobile_horoscope.php?sign=%s&sendto=%p";
> >> accept-x-kannel-headers = true
> >> max-messages = 3
> >> concatenation = false
> >> omit-empty = true
> >>
> >>
> >> Example of one of my default SMS-Service:
> >> ----------------------------------------
> >> group = sms-service
> >> keyword = ""
> >> name = weather
> >> catch-all = true
> >> accepted-smsc = huawei
> >> faked-sender = 7678
> >> assume-plain-text = true
> >> get-url =
> >>
> "http://192.168.8.188/services/garitas/mobile_weather.php?port=%a&sendto=%p";
> >> accept-x-kannel-headers = true
> >> max-messages = 3
> >> concatenation = false
> >> omit-empty = true
